A meeting on “Migration processes and protection of migrants’ rights in Azerbaijan” has been held today, APA reports.

Ombusdman Elmira Suleymanova, Chief of State Migration Service Vusal Huseynov, Deputy Minister of Labor and Social Protection of Population of Azerbaijan Metin Kerimli, Chief of the International Organization for Migration (IOM) Mission in Azerbaijan Vladimir Gjorjiev and Chairman of the Public Council under the State Migration Service Azar Allahveranov attended the meeting.

Speaking at the event Ombusdman Elmira Suleymanova noted that number of migrants, heading for Azerbaijan, has increased in recent years: “Economic increase and non-existence of religious discrimination in Azerbaijan are main reasons of the increase. It made Azerbaijan attractive for migrants.”
